这个错误通常是由于在布局文件中使用了一个不存在的资源引用所致。解决方案是检查布局文件中是否使用了名为“closeButton”的资源文件。如果是,则需要创建一个相应的资源文件或更正资源名称。如果并没有使用这个名为“closeButton”的资源文件,则需要检查其他可能存在该名称冲突的资源文件,例如string.xml或colors.xml。另外,可以尝试在Android Studio中使用“Clean Project”和“Rebuild Project”选项清除并重新构建项目,以确保资源文件正确链接。以下是一个可能导致这个问题的代码示例:
在这里,按钮的id属性引用了一个名为“closeButton”的资源文件,但是在其他地方可能并没有定义这个资源文件,这就会导致编译错误。解决方法是创建一个名为“closeButton”的资源文件,或者更改id属性的名称,以确保没有重复或不存在的资源文件被引用。